About Raiwala Bus Stop, Raiwala

Raiwala Bus Stop is a zingbus boarding and drop-off point located near Raiwala Police Station, along the highway that links Dehradun, Haridwar, and Rishikesh. It serves passengers from Raiwala town, nearby villages, and surrounding residential areas.

Raiwala is a small town in Dehradun district, Uttarakhand, sitting on this well-travelled highway corridor. The town also has its own railway station, Raiwala Junction, which connects onward to both Dehradun and Rishikesh, giving Raiwala Bus Stop useful multi-modal connectivity despite its modest size.

Reaching Raiwala Bus Stop from Key Areas in Raiwala

Here’s how you can reach Raiwala Bus Stop from different parts of the area:

  • By Railway Connection: Raiwala Junction Railway Station is located right in the town, a short distance from the bus stop, with trains connecting to both Dehradun and Rishikesh.
  • By Auto or Cab from Raiwala Town or Local Markets: Approximately 5 to 10 minutes away, with autos and app-based taxis both available.
  • By Auto or Cab from Doiwala: Roughly 15 to 20 minutes away, a common connection point for passengers from the wider Dehradun district.
  • By Airport Connection: Jolly Grant Airport is approximately 19 to 24 kilometres away, taking around 30 to 35 minutes by road.
  • For Inter-Spot Transfer: Jogiwala, a zingbus boarding point on the Dehradun side of the same highway, is roughly 20 kilometres away.

Nearby Attractions and Landmarks Near Raiwala Bus Stop

Here are some famous attractions and landmarks near Raiwala:

  • Rajaji National Park, Motichur Range (approximately 6 km): A tiger reserve and wildlife sanctuary, with one of its entry points close to Raiwala.
  • Rishikesh (a short distance away): A major pilgrimage and adventure sports town on the banks of the Ganges.
  • Haridwar (a short distance away): One of Hinduism’s holiest cities, known for its ghats and evening Ganga Aarti.
  • Raiwala Town Market (within the town): Small shops and everyday commercial establishments serving local residents.
  • Doiwala (nearby): A neighbouring town on the same highway, with its own local markets and services.
